#! /bin/bash
# SPDX-License-Identifier: GPL-2.0
# Copyright (c) 2016, Oracle and/or its affiliates. All Rights Reserved.
#
# FS QA Test No. 265
#
# Ensure that we can create enough distinct reflink entries to force creation
# of a multi-level refcount btree by reflinking a file a number of times and
# truncating the copies at successively lower sizes. Delete and recreate a few
# times to exercise the refcount btree grow/shrink functions.
#
. ./common/preamble
_begin_fstest auto clone
# Override the default cleanup function.
_cleanup()
{
cd /
umount $SCRATCH_MNT > /dev/null 2>&1
rm -rf $tmp.*
}
# Import common functions.
. ./common/filter
. ./common/reflink
# real QA test starts here
_supported_fs xfs
_require_scratch_reflink
_require_cp_reflink
_scratch_mkfs >/dev/null 2>&1
_scratch_mount
testdir=$SCRATCH_MNT/test-$seq
mkdir $testdir
echo "Create the original file blocks"
blksz="$(_get_block_size $testdir)"
nr_blks=$((2 * blksz / 12))
for i in 1 2 x; do
_pwrite_byte 0x61 0 $((blksz * nr_blks)) $testdir/file1 >> $seqres.full
echo "$i: Reflink a bunch of times"
seq 1 $nr_blks | while read nr; do
_cp_reflink $testdir/file1 $testdir/file1.$nr >> $seqres.full
done
sync
echo "$i: Truncate files"
seq 1 $nr_blks | while read nr; do
truncate -s $((blksz * (nr_blks - nr))) $testdir/file1.$nr >> $seqres.full
done
umount $SCRATCH_MNT
_check_scratch_fs
_scratch_mount
test $i = "x" && break
echo "$i: Delete both files"
rm -rf $testdir
mkdir -p $testdir
umount $SCRATCH_MNT
_check_scratch_fs
_scratch_mount
done
# success, all done
status=0
exit
